Our Pediatric Specialty Care Clinic in Helena, MT, is looking for a dedicated and compassionate Registered Nurse to support our GI, Allergy, and other specialty providers. The RN Outpatient position is vital in ensuring our young patients and their families receive the best possible care in a welcoming and supportive environment.

What you'll be doing:

Rooming patients, obtaining vitals, and ensuring a smooth clinical experience.

Provide patient education for procedures, medication, injections, and bowel regimens

Support with prior authorizations, referrals, and insurance approvals

Complex care management and navigation, as well as assisting with procedure scheduling and coordination with other specialties

Triage incoming patient calls, assessing patient needs and coordinating appropriate care and follow-up.

Assist with NG tube re-placements, medication injections, and related training

Administer allergy shots and manage reactions to these shots as well as reactions associated with food challenges

Working closely with providers, nurses, and administrative staff to enhance patient care and clinic efficiency.

What you'll need to have:

Current Montana RN License or a multi-state compact license with authorization to practice nursing within the state of Montana; required.

BSN degree preferred.

Current HCP CPR certification required.

Minimum of two (2) years’ nursing experience preferred.

Current ACLS and PALS certification may be required in certain departments and successfully obtained within six (6) months of hire.
